NSC, Sports University Important To Sports Development-Dare
…Give conditions for Sports Commission return
The Minister of Youth and Sports Development, Sunday Dare says he is fully in support of the return of National Sports Commission, urging the National Assembly to give the bill a favourable consideration in view of its importance to the country’s sports development.
Chief Dare also declared his support for the return of the sports commission he then asked for a new- look National Sports Commission in line with what obtains in other parts of the world.
Speaking at the Public Hearing at the National Assembly on Thursday on the bill seeking to establish the Federal Sports University of Nigeria, Nkalagu, Ebonyi State, and National Sports Commission (NSC), Dare said the establishment of the institution would contribute immensely to Nigeria’s earnings from sports.
“Let me thank the chairman of the Senate Committee on Youth and Sports and all the Committee members on behalf of all sports loving Nigerians for undertaking this public hearing. It demonstrates your interest in the development of sports in our country. But beyond that interest is the commitment to see that necessary actions and legislations are in place to guide sports development in Nigeria. Amending the existing Decree 34 of 1971 which is still subsisting or promising a new bill are possible options”.
On re-classification of sports, he affirmed “The Ministry of Youth and sports Development has successfully secured the re-classification of Sports from being a mere recreation to Business. President Muhammadu Buhari in Council approved this reclassification. Sports is now Business in Nigeria. In Principle. The policy that will drive this will soon be ready as it is in its final stages.”
Chairman of the committee, Senator Obinna Ogba in his remark stated the eventual establishment of the would be a highly specialized institution that would develop Nigerian youths in various sporting endeavors
In his opening remark President of the Senate, Senator Ahmad Lawan who was represented by the Minority Chief Whip of the Senate, Senator Philips Aduda said the presence of the university and National Sports Commission would encourage the development of all aspects of sports.
Other critical stakeholders in sports expressed their supports for the establishment of Federal Sports University of Nigeria and the National Sports Commission (NSC)

NVBF President, Engr Nimrod Urges Families to Embrace Healthy Living at HOBA Novelty Sports

Joel Ajayi
President of the Nigeria Volleyball Federation (NVBF), Engineer Musa Nimrod, has called on Nigerian families to adopt healthy living habits through regular participation in sporting and fitness activities.
Nimrod made the call on Sunday during the third edition of the Hoba Development Association, Abuja Chapter, novelty sports event held at the Indoor Sports Hall of the Moshood Abiola National Stadium, Abuja.
He noted that physical activities such as sports are vital to fostering family bonds, community interaction, and overall well-being.
“The rate of health-related incidents such as slumping is increasing, but regular exercise helps improve the health of both parents and children,” he said. “Events like this bring families together, allowing parents and children to interact and know each other better.”
Also speaking, the stand-in Chairman of the Hoba Community, Barrister Nathan Naandeti, highlighted the significance of the annual novelty games, describing them as a unifying platform for members of the community.
“It’s something we do every year to promote unity, togetherness, and fitness among our people. Sports is part of who we are,” he stated.
Men, women, and children from the Hoba community participated in various sporting activities, including volleyball, badminton, football, and aerobics—all aimed at encouraging relaxation, fitness, and bonding among families.
